The table below provides summary statistics for permanent job vacancies advertised in Northamptonshire requiring JavaScript skills. It includes a benchmarking guide to the annual salaries offered in vacancies that cited JavaScript over the 6 months leading up to 8 May 2025, comparing them to the same period in the previous two years.

6 months to
8 May 2025
Same period 2024 Same period 2023
Rank 32 32 52
Rank change year-on-year 0 +20 -38
Permanent jobs citing JavaScript 58 38 13
As % of all permanent jobs advertised in Northamptonshire 6.83% 5.37% 2.45%
As % of the Programming Languages category 35.37% 26.95% 8.97%
Number of salaries quoted 21 36 7
10th Percentile £35,000 £21,375 £21,150
25th Percentile £37,500 £36,250 £21,750
Median annual salary (50th Percentile) £50,000 £47,500 £25,000
Median % change year-on-year +5.26% +90.00% -48.72%
75th Percentile £53,750 £55,625 £58,125
90th Percentile £55,000 £73,750 £73,250
East Midlands median annual salary £57,500 £50,000 £52,500
% change year-on-year +15.00% -4.76% +5.00%
